How to Create Cinematic Video with Runway Gen 3 and Photorealistic Prompts

Runway Gen 3 has become a reference point for creators who want AI video that actually looks like film. Earlier tools produced recognizable but waxy images and motion that felt automatic. Gen 3, by contrast, rewards deliberate prompting. The difference between a generic AI clip and something that reads as cinematic is rarely the model itself; it is how carefully you describe what you want the camera, the light, and the subject to do. This tutorial is a practical guide to writing photorealistic prompts that hold up, built around the exact craft techniques that separate one-shot luck from a repeatable skill.

We will cover prompt structure, the vocabulary of lighting and camera, negative prompts, and the workflows needed to keep a scene and its characters consistent across multiple shots. The advice is organized so you can apply it immediately and keep it in mind as the platform evolves.

Cinematic, in the AI video sense, does not mean gimmick. It means that every element of the frame reads as intentional: the light has a source and a quality, the camera has a language, and the subject occupies space with physical believability. Gen 3 can deliver all of this, but only if the prompt gives it a coherent world to render.

The most common beginner mistake is treating the prompt as a description of what is on screen. A prompt like "a robot walking through a city" tells the model nothing about mood, light, or lens, so the output is a lottery. A cinematic prompt instead treats each field as a decision you are making as a cinematographer. Learning to think in those decisions is the whole game, and you can practice it before you ever open the app.

The fundamental principles of photorealistic prompting

Photorealism in AI video depends on anchoring the model in plausible physics and materiality. The model is better at realism when the prompt describes surfaces, light, and scale rather than vague adjectives. Words like "authentic," "realistic," or "high quality" do little; the model already assumes it should render well. Far more useful are concrete references to film grammars, camera hardware, and lighting setups, because those constraints guide the render into a coherent, believable space.

Think in terms of constraints that the model can honor. Describe a lens focal length, an aperture, a camera distance, and a light source. Describe materials by their texture, weight, and how they react to light. And describe motion not as a command but as a physical event, a hand lifting, fabric settling, dust drifting. Every concrete constraint you add shrinks the space of possible outputs toward the one you actually want.

Writing a structured prompt, block by block

Break your prompt into discrete blocks and assemble them in a stable order. Start with the shot and camera: a lens length like 24mm or 85mm, a distance, and an angle, such as "low angle, wide establishing shot, 28mm." Next define the subject and its action, naming what it is, its material, and precisely what motion it performs. Then choose the scene and environment, including scale, time of day, weather, and architecture. After that set the lighting: the source, its quality, and its direction, like "golden-hour side light, soft keys, long shadows." Give tone and color, such as "moody teal and amber palette, desaturated, high contrast." End with finish tokens that specify texture and grain, like "shallow depth of field, 35mm film grain, subtle vignette."

Keep this order consistent across a project. When the model responds well to one prompt, small edits carry forward predictably; when you change your subject, you only swap the subject block. This modular discipline means you build a repeatable process rather than starting from scratch for every shot, which is exactly how you scale beyond single lucky outputs.

The vocabulary of light and camera

Light is the fastest route to cinematic feeling. Name your sources and give them quality and mood: "hard afternoon sun," "soft diffused window light," "a single warm practical lamp against cold shadow." Decide on direction, so the model does not default to flat ambience, and let contrast express drama. A scene that is all flat light will never feel filmic no matter how good the model is.

Camera vocabulary is equally important. Focal length hugely changes the read of a frame: wide lenses exaggerate space and draw the viewer in; telephoto lenses compress and flatter. Aperture separates subject from background, and camera height creates psychology, low angles add power, eye level adds neutrality, high angles add vulnerability. Motion language, whether a slow dolly-in, a handheld tremor, or a locked-off static take, tells the model how the scene should feel in time. Use these terms deliberately and the results will read as authored rather than generated.

Negative prompts to purge the artifacts

Even the best generators happily include artifacts you never asked for. Common culprits in photorealistic video include extra or warped fingers and limbs, cloned crowd members, text and logos burned into the frame, plastic-smooth skin, and subject identity drift between shots. A well-maintained negative prompt prevents most of these before they cost you a re-render.

Build a blocking list tuned to your subject. For any human or creature, exclude "extra fingers, warped hands, distorted anatomy." For realism, exclude "cartoon, 3D render, anime, illustration, plastic, airbrushed." For coherence, exclude "morphing, duplicate subject, inconsistent identity." And generally exclude "text, watermark, logo, blurry, low resolution." If a particular failure keeps appearing, it earns a place in the negative prompt. Treat the negative as a living file that grows with your experience and the artifacts you actually encounter.

Controlling motion and camera movement

Photorealism lives and dies on motion physics. People and creatures should move with natural weight; a head turn, a blink, or fabric catching a breeze must read as physical rather than rubbery. To steer this, describe the action concretely and keep the action in the foreground of the prompt. Narrowing the instruction to one clear motion outperforms a sentence that asks for three simultaneous events, because the model has limited coherent energy to spend.

Camera moves need the same specificity. "Slow dolly toward the subject" and "fast whip-pan to an empty hall" produce very different feelings and require different prompt language. For any shot with meaning, say what the camera does, at what pace, and what enters or leaves the frame as a result. If you want a locked, contemplative scene, say so explicitly; a static camera is a choice, not the absence of a choice.

Keeping characters and scenes consistent

For any project longer than a single shot, consistency is the metric that decides whether the result is a film or a card trick. Fix identity with a strong reference image when the tool supports image-to-video, keep a fixed seed across your attempts, and always describe the same subject, costuming, and light setup in identical terms on every prompt. Do not paraphrase your character from shot to shot; the model will render the paraphrase as a different character.

Scene continuity follows the same logic. Reuse identical wording for environment, palette, and weather across your sequence so the world does not shift between cuts. Before locking a scene, generate it at several angles and confirm the identity holds. The time you invest in validating consistency early is returned many times over when you do not have to re-render an entire edit.

Building complex scenes and environments

When a scene needs many elements, large empty worlds, crowds, or detailed production design, scaffold it one layer at a time. Establish the widest shot first to lock geography and scale, then move in for medium shots, always quoting the same environment description. Add detail incrementally rather than asking for everything at once, because an overstuffed prompt splits the model's attention and dilutes every element.

Environmental specificity is your friend. Instead of "a fantasy tavern," try "a dim stone tavern, wooden beams, hanging oil lamps, dust in the air, warm amber light." Each concrete detail gives the model a real constraint to render believably. The more specific your world description, the less likely you are to get generic plates that contradict your close-ups.

A practical production workflow

Production discipline turns prompt skill into shipped work. Start by writing a one-line project brief that states the tone, subject, and cut. Prepare a reference image and lock a seed you can reproduce. Write your master prompt using the block structure, and keep a consistent negative prompt. Then run short test renders at low resolution to validate the core shot before spending a full render, iterating on the prompt until the identity and motion feel right. Finally, render at target resolution, review take by take, and do a light polish pass with color grading and grain before you call it done.

During that sprint, record what worked. Keep a prompt journal where you note the exact prompt, seed, and what you liked or disliked about the take. Over a couple of projects this journal becomes the fastest path to a consistent personal style, and it protects you from forgetting how you achieved a result you loved.

Stylizing without losing the photorealistic base

Photorealism does not mean you cannot have a strong aesthetic. You can push the output toward a particular mood, color palette, or finish while keeping the physics plausible by adding style tokens to the prompt without breaking the realistic constraints. A film, a color grade, a grain level, or a contrast choice refines the look; describing "muted greens, film grain, high contrast" preserves realism while giving the piece a signature. The key is to change finish and color, not the rules of physics the model respects.

When you find a stylization you love, save it as a reusable style block you append to your master prompt. Over time you assemble a small lexicon of cinematic looks, each one a proven template, that you can apply to new scenes and new subjects with confidence. This turns style into an owned asset rather than a happy accident, and it lets every future project inherit the polish you spent time discovering.

Keep your style blocks lightweight and additive so they layer cleanly onto any new subject without forcing you to re-tune the physics. A style block that names a palette, a contrast, and a grain communicates intent in a few words, and it stays compatible with the concrete light-and-camera language your subject block already carries. That modularity is precisely why a shared style travels well across an entire body of work.

An FAQ on photorealistic prompting

Why does my realistic video still look fake? Almost always because of lighting and motion. Flat light and rubbery, over-smooth motion read as synthetic faster than any resolution issue. Fix those first.

How long should my prompt be? Long enough to cover the blocks, but no longer. Packed prompts dilute attention. If a prompt runs long, prioritize lighting, camera, and subject action.

Do I need negative prompts every time? Yes. Defense against common artifacts is worth one saved render per project, and it compounds.

How do I stop characters changing between shots? Lock a reference, fix a seed, and repeat the exact same character and costuming wording on every prompt. Do not paraphrase.

Can I direct camera exactly? Largely yes, with precise camera vocabulary. Separate the camera statement from the subject action so each controls cleanly.

Continual refinement

Runway Gen 3 gives you a cinematic instrument, but the authorship still comes from you. The craft of photorealistic prompting is the craft of thinking like a cinematographer: naming the light, choosing the lens, deciding where the camera looks, and telling one clear piece of physics truth per shot. Those decisions are what make output feel authored rather than generated, and they are entirely transferable to any model you later adopt.
Start with a single, deliberately crafted shot. Get the light and the motion to read as physical, lock a clean negative prompt, and judge the result against a real frame from a film you admire. Then scale to a two-shot scene, then a sequence. Each step builds the same muscle, and before long the model stops being a lottery and becomes a collaborator you direct.
